Run the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) to Fix the ConnectionSettings.exe Error

Run the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) to Fix the ConnectionSettings.exe Error Thumbnail
Difficulty
Intermediate
Steps
6
Time Required
10 minutes
Sections
3
Description

In this guide, we will aim to resolve issues related to ConnectionSettings.exe by utilizing the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) tool to scan and repair Windows system files.

Step 1: Open Command Prompt

Step 1: Open Command Prompt Thumbnail
  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type Command Prompt in the search bar.

  3.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.

Step 2: Run DISM Scan

Step 2: Run DISM Scan Thumbnail
  1. In the Command Prompt window, type D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th and press Enter.

  2. Allow the Deployment Image Servicing and Management tool to scan your system and correct any errors it detects.

Step 3: Review Results

Step 3: Review Results Thumbnail
  1. Review the results once the scan is completed.
